Mohammad Rizwan, the captain of Multan Sultans, has expressed that the final of the ninth season of the Pakistan Super League (PSL) against Islamabad United is just another game for him.

The Sultans are participating in their fourth consecutive PSL final, while this is United’s first appearance in the final since 2018.

Both team captains met for a photo session at Karachi’s Custom House before the final and shared their thoughts.

“We are playing the fourth consecutive final. Everyone in the team is excited but for me, the game is just like a season opener,” Rizwan said.

On the other hand, Shadab is thrilled to be playing in the final after a gap of six years. “Our team bonding has always been top notch and we have stayed like a family and play like United.”

Both captains ended their statements by encouraging fans to come and watch the final at the National Bank Cricket Stadium on Monday.

It’s important to remember that the Sultans asserted their dominance and expertise by defeating Peshawar Zalmi in Qualifier 1 and making it to the final.

Meanwhile, United made it to the final following two back-to-back victories in direct knock-out games against the Quetta Gladiators and the Zalmi.
